从10个不同的个位数字中,可重复的取6个,
10^6=10×10×10×10×10×10=1000000,
一共有1000000(一百万)种排列组合。
我使用的是传球问题算法:
0~9取6个任意数字,必须是6位数字,即第一位不能取0,经计算一共有900,000(90万)个组合排列。
具体算法规则:第一次可传球给1~9随便一个数字,可重复传球,共传球六次,最后一次可传球给0~9任何一个数字,列表:
第一行表示参与传球数字,第一列表示传球次数。
共有900,000种排列组合
如果第一位可以取0,即可以取000000,000001这类数字的话,那就是1000000(100万)个排列组合。
算法规则:第一次可传球给0~9随便一个数字,可重复传球,共传球六次,最后一次可传球给0~9任何一个数字,列表:
共有1,000,000种排列组合。
因此,不论第一位可不可以取0,都是列不过来的。
具体原理网页链接
如果我的回答对您有帮助,请采纳。
10^6